Browse editions

Current edition

127 pages -405

fiction classics play challenging funny reflective slow-paced
Other editions (49)
Expand filter menu Filter editions

110 pages paperback -405

fiction classics play challenging funny reflective slow-paced

67 pages paperback -405

fiction classics play challenging funny reflective slow-paced

168 pages hardcover -405

fiction classics play challenging funny reflective slow-paced

112 pages digital -405

fiction classics play challenging funny reflective slow-paced

306 pages paperback -405

fiction classics play challenging funny reflective slow-paced

70 pages paperback -405

fiction classics play challenging funny reflective slow-paced

85 pages digital -405 user-added

fiction classics play challenging funny reflective slow-paced

210 pages paperback -405

fiction classics play challenging funny reflective slow-paced

58 pages paperback -405

fiction classics play challenging funny reflective slow-paced

92 pages paperback -405

fiction classics play challenging funny reflective slow-paced